  15. I have an old Pentium M 1.7Ghz laptop with 1Gb RAM, running XP PRO. The original HDD died, so I've now replaced it with a 64GB SSD drive (no moving parts). Reason being - more energy efficient, things load much faster, run cooler and are more rugged. However - I now face the dilemma of "wear" on the SSD - which I want to reduce. I only use the laptop for web surfing/MSN, movies/music, occasional CD burning and checking out my Skyline's health via the CONSULT port. I don't play games on it. I have 3 options that have come to mind to "reduce wear" on the SSD. - Leave it as is - it will not make much difference in the life of the SSD - it will wear out regardless.... - Turn off the page file - Would 1 GB RAM be enough? - Turn off the page file and buy and extra 1GB ram effectively making it 2GB RAM. I really don't want to spend too much extra money on this laptop as it is essentially just an Internet machine.

Just a suggestion - Best he get two 500GB drives or any other 2 HDD combination - Reason being - He can physically keep his data on another drive in the event the hard drive physically crashes (partitioning a 1TB drive will only ensure the safety of data if Windows decides to go belly up). Or if he decides to just have outright performance he can always have a RAID 0 configuration.

  22. You should also be prepared with another 2k for basic maintenance items when you purchase the car - who knows how well the last owner took care of the car. As a start and peace of mind you will need: - Timing belt - Accessory belts - New fluids - oil (and filter) and coolant as a minimum, the other fluids such as trans and diff can be changed a little later or according to budget. - Top and bottom radiator hoses. - Depending on funds - replace other items such as spark plugs, brakes, shocks, tires depending on their condition
